French term or phrase: d'un média l'autre
I understand this to mean "in one medium, another medium may be found", implying that the characteristics of one are also partly those of another: in short, that one medium can be seen in another, more or less explicitly. At the same time, this French construction has never been quite clear to me, and I am not sure my author uses it with a sense of what it precisely means, either… Attention: it is "d'un média l'autre", not "d'un média à l'autre," though the first expression might be derived from the second, with the "à" elided? Thanks for any suggestions

each begins where the other ends


Explanation:
It's the sense of continuous flow. I think you'll have to translate the meaning without trying to stick too closely to the Fr words. I'm not sure if we can express the same idea as succintly in En.
